Understanding Traditional Fireplaces
Traditional fireplaces been available in numerous styles and designs, each with distinct qualities tailored to different preferences. They can be built from a series of products consisting of brick, stone, and wood, and come equipped with numerous fuel alternatives such as wood, gas, or bioethanol.
Types of Traditional Fireplaces
-
Wood-Burning Fireplaces
- Provide a genuine ambiance with crackling logs.
- Need a chimney for smoke ventilation.
- Include the labor of collecting and seasoning wood.
-
Gas Fireplaces
- More practical and cleaner than wood-burning choices.
- Offer immediate heat with a flick of a switch.
- Require a gas line setup and proper ventilation.
-
Electric Fireplaces
- Mimic the look of a fire without real flames.
- No requirement for ventilation or a chimney.
- Include various personalization choices consisting of push-button controls.
-
Masonry Fireplaces
- Constructed from bricks or stones, offering durability and aesthetic appeal.
- Can be customized in various sizes and shapes.
- Require considerable work during installation.
-
Prefabricated Fireplaces
- Factory-built systems designed for quick installation.
- Typically made from metal and can be more cost-efficient.
- Need professional setup and proper ventilation.

Care and Maintenance of Traditional Fireplaces
Regular maintenance is necessary to make sure both the visual and functional longevity of traditional fireplaces. Here are some ideas for upkeep:
-
Routine Cleaning
- Clean the hearth and chimney frequently to prevent buildup that can cause house fires.
-
Yearly Inspections
- Arrange an annual assessment with a licensed professional to examine for safety dangers.
-
Usage Proper Fuel
- Constantly burn experienced wood or the appropriate gas logs to decrease smoke and creosote build-up.
-
Check Vents and Chimneys
- Guarantee that vent and chimney caps are in working condition to prevent blockages.
-
Install a Fire Screen
- A fire screen can safeguard versus air-borne ashes while adding an additional style element.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
-
What is the average cost of a traditional fireplace?
- The typical expense can differ considerably depending on the type and installation intricacy. Usually, rates can range from ₤ 1,500 for upraised designs to over ₤ 5,000 for custom masonry fireplaces.
-
Can I install a fireplace myself?
- While some prefabricated models are DIY-friendly, setup often requires professional help– particularly if it involves gas lines or extensive chimney work.
-
How can I improve the efficiency of my traditional fireplace?
- Think about installing glass doors, using a chimney balloon, or incorporating a blower system to assist flow warm air throughout your home.
-
Are traditional fireplaces safe for kids and family pets?

- Yes, with appropriate safety procedures in place, such as fire screens and clear borders, traditional fireplaces can be safe for children and pets.
-
What licenses do I require to install a fireplace?
- This varies by place, however many areas require structure licenses and inspections, particularly for brand-new setups or adjustments to existing structures.
